If I remember right, for someone that is my height (5'10") the most a candidate can weigh is 201 lbs. When I submitted my CFA I weighed 235, but my portal says PASS. I received an email about a week later saying I needed to have a doctor find my BCA. My doctor measured me and filled out the sheet. I emailed it to admissions a few days ago. I was wondering if anyone else did this of if it's an automatic no for an appointment. I have 2 nominations, and 3Q as my portal reads. Application Status: App on File.

Very unlikely you will receive an appointment because the new superintendent is really strict about weight standards. Several mids were disenrolled this year for failing to meet those standards. Not sure about a sponsored prep appointment. Maybe if everything else about your application is really exceptional or if you are a recruited athlete.
 
Start working on it now! Focus on the measurements, not the weight. Even small changes will make a difference. If you passed the CFA then you should have reasonably good workout habits already. Some people’s bodies are just built in a way that make battling the measurements a way of life. Find an approach that works for you.
